Klipsch Heresy IV Floor Standing Speakers-1068153 (Each)
For the Heresy IV, Klipsch once again tweaked this classic design, going with a new polyimide-diaphragm midrange driver. And the tweeter gets an all-new wide-dispersion phase plug, which creates a larger listening “sweet spot.” For the first time, the Heresy now features a rear port, which improves low-frequency extension by about 10Hz for more authoritative sound. Heresy’s high-efficiency design — 99 dB sensitivity — makes it an excellent choice for use with low- and medium-powered tube amps.
Product Highlights:
- Handmade in Hope, Arkansas
- 3-way design
- Tweeter: 1″ titanium-diaphragm compression driver with Tractrix® horn and wide-dispersion phase plug
- Midrange: 1-3/4″ polyimide-diaphragm compression driver with Tractrix® horn
- Woofer: 12″ fiber-composite cone
- Bass-reflex enclosure with rear-firing Tractrix port
- Frequency response: 48-20,000 Hz (±4dB)
- Sensitivity: 99 dB
- Nominal impedance: 8 ohms compatible
- Power handling: 100 watts continuous (400 watts peak)
- Book-matched real wood veneer finish
- Veneer leaves for the left and right speakers are crafted from the same piece of timber
- They’re precisely arranged to provide an aesthetically pleasing “mirror” image at the splice
- Removable cloth grille
- Dual sets of speaker binding posts allow bi-amping or bi-wiring
- 15-1/2″W x 24-13/16″H x 13-1/4″D (each)
- Weight: 45 lbs. (each)
